Water Recycling and Treatment: Reducing Pollution in Water Bodies
Water recycling and treatment play a crucial role in reducing pollution in water bodies. By implementing effective strategies and technologies, we can minimize the harmful impact of pollutants on our precious water resources.Water Recycling
Water recycling, also known as water reuse, involves treating wastewater to remove impurities and contaminants so that it can be safely used for various purposes. This process helps to conserve freshwater resources and reduce the strain on natural water sources.Through advanced treatment methods, such as filtration, disinfection, and chemical processes, water recycling systems can effectively remove pollutants, including organic matter, nutrients, and harmful chemicals. The treated water can then be used for irrigation, industrial processes, and even drinking water supply in some cases.

To ensure effective water recycling and treatment, various advanced technologies are employed:- Membrane Filtration: This process uses membranes with tiny pores to remove suspended solids, bacteria, and other contaminants from wastewater.
- Reverse Osmosis: Reverse osmosis utilizes a semi-permeable membrane to remove dissolved salts, chemicals, and other impurities from water.
- UV Disinfection: Ultraviolet (UV) light is used to kill bacteria, viruses, and other microorganisms present in the treated water, ensuring its safety for reuse.
- Activated Carbon Adsorption: Activated carbon is used to adsorb organic compounds, pesticides, and certain chemicals, further improving the quality of recycled water.
By implementing these advanced treatment technologies, we can achieve high-quality recycled water that meets stringent regulatory standards and contributes to the reduction of pollution in water bodies.
